The station prides itself on user-friendly ticketing options. With a ticket office operational Monday through Saturday from 06:55 to 13:30 and ticket machines available for those outside these hours, purchasing or collecting tickets bought online remains hassle-free. Additionally, these machines support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ts to ensure accessibility for all passengers.
As you navigate the station, you'll find helpful staff available during the same hours as the ticket office to answer questions or assist with your travel needs. For auditory announcements and visual departure screens, London Road (Brighton) ensures you're updated on your journey. And if you need more personalized assistance, help points are conveniently located on the platforms.
Although not all areas offer step-free access, the station provides options to accommodate travelers with mobility needs. Ramps are available for train access, though it’s essential to arrange this in advance or upon arrival if needed. Staff trained to provide assistance aboard trains can help ensure a smooth journey. Remember, arriving 20 minutes early allows staff to coordinate any required accessibility assistance at your destination or connecting stations.
While there are no accessible restrooms or waiting rooms, seating areas are present for comfort while you wait for your train.

Though Belle Vue Station doesn't boast extensive amenities, it efficiently caters to essential needs. While there's no staffed ticket office, travelers can easily purchase or collect tickets from the available ticket machines, which are designed to be accessible for all passengers. Furthermore, the station supports contactless travel through smartcards, even though there are no validators present to validate your card.
For those requiring additional assistance or having mobility challenges, it’s important to note that Belle Vue is a Category C Station, meaning that there are some stepped ramps present. Assistance can be obtained from the helpful train conductors, and boarding ramps are provided on all trains, assuring that everyone can embark on their journeys smoothly. However, the station lacks other facilities such as waiting rooms, luggage storage, and refreshment options, so it’s worthwhile to plan ahead.
Belle Vue features an impressively interconnected transport network that extends beyond the train tracks. In the event of rail service interruptions, a rail replacement service is available with pick-ups and drop-offs at bus stops conveniently located along Hyde Road. Additionally, travelers seeking alternate travel modes can explore nearby bus services or arrange taxi services through available links. While bicycle hire is not offered directly at the station, it remains a viable option in the broader Manchester area for those inclined towards pedaling their way to further adventures.
